History

The Twenty-fifth Sian Dragoons regiment was founded by the Capellan Confederation Armed Forces at some point during the First Succession War.[1]

Composition History

2821

25th Sian Dragoons (Regiment/Green/Questionable)[1]

- At this point in time the Twenty-fifth was a medium-weight regiment operating at a little over forty percent of full strength and was based on Anegasaki, alongside a sister regiment, the Twenty-fourth Sian Dragoons.[1]

2830

25th Sian Dragoons (Regiment/Green/Questionable) [2]

Note: At this point in time the heavy-weight unit was stationed on Anegasaki with an operational readiness of 70 percent. [2] The unit was destroyed during the war. [2]
